Dust, dirt, and debris accumulate on the drawer tracks. Remove the debris with a cloth or vacuum. Excessive friction in drawer slide components. Spray silicone, graphite, or dry lubricant on slide parts. Loose drawer slides due to loose screws that hold the drawer slides in place. Screw loose screws and drawer slides back into place ...
